A prominent Saudi journalist has said in a short video that no one wants to see Cristiano Ronaldo lift the domestic league trophy this season. According to Goal.com, the clip has quickly drawn attention across the country's sports media.

The forthright claim underlines the scrutiny surrounding the Portuguese forward's pursuit of silverware since his high-profile move to Al-Nassr. Its brevity has not blunted its impact.

Critics argue the league still lacks global prestige and suggest even committed followers remain unsure a title there would enhance the five-time Ballon d'Or winner's legacy. Their view has simmered since his arrival.

Supporters counter that such scepticism overlooks the talent and competitive edge within the Saudi Pro League. They contend Ronaldo's presence has lifted the competition's profile, drawing investment, television audiences and international attention.

The argument reflects a familiar tension in modern football, individual glory set against collective progress. As the season develops, the title race could test both narratives.

Whether the journalist's provocation proves insightful or misplaced may not be clear for months. For now, the clip underlines how closely the former Real Madrid and Manchester United forward is watched around the world.
